### Changelog — Brindlehop Admin 4.8

We renamed `BULK_ROW_LIMIT` to `ADMIN_BULK_EDIT_MAX` to match the naming convention used elsewhere in the admin table module. Reviewers: note that the migration shim in `config/compat.ts` maps the old key for two releases, then raises. Bulk edits now batch in groups of 200 and require the queue worker to be authenticated against the Ossmere broker. When reviewing env changes, confirm the renamed key appears above the broker credential, which goes on the next line.

secret setting of yagep-bahif: LEDGER_TOKEN8=7eb0ad88

MEMO — Records Team, Quillden Press. The master copies for the Harrowgate catalogue run are finalized and boxed in the proofing room. Do not scan or duplicate; the print shop requires the originals intact. Pickup is set for Tuesday morning via the usual bonded courier. Log the box count before release and after return. The hand-over instruction for the courier is appended below.

courier memo of yajof-yawep: the ulaix silath courier leaves the casax ledger at gate 3093 under passcode 598820

Subject: Reminder job rollout — Tuesday

Hi all — for newer folks: the Fernhollow Clinic appointment reminder job sends SMS and email nudges nightly at 18:00. This release adds per-patient quiet hours and fixes the duplicate-send bug from last sprint. Nothing changes in the scheduler config; deploys go through the usual pipeline. Watch the reminder dashboard for the first two nights. The build identifier for this release is below.

build token for tajeg-bajep: htk14_409ba9df6b8acb

Minutes — Management Meeting, Orvath Holdings

Present: Keld, Mirra, Tovan. Agenda: retirement of the Fennick product line. Decision: production ceases end of Q2; spares supported 18 months. Keld to draft customer notices; Mirra to reassign the Dalhurst team. Tooling to be sold or scrapped by year end. Board approval requested at next session. One item follows for board eyes only.

internal memo for kaduf-tawip: Raldorox Logistics plans to lower the Sorix list price by 50 percent in July.